What documents must you bring to obtain a driver's license?

To obtain a driver's license, it's crucial to provide proper identification and your social security number, which are essential elements in verifying your identity and proving your eligibility for a license. The proper identification usually includes documents such as a state-issued ID or a passport that confirm your identity and age, while the social security number is necessary for the state's records and to ensure you meet the legal requirements for driving.

Other document combinations listed don't fulfill the state's requirements as effectively. For example, a credit card and proof of residency might not sufficiently prove identity or the necessary legal information. Similarly, a school ID and a birth certificate may not be recognized as acceptable forms of identification for licensing purposes. Additionally, while a health insurance card and utility bill can provide proof of residence, they don't serve as valid identification required to get a driver's license.
